Join Us for "Lighting the Path" Yoga and Meditation Intensives with Pete Guinosso!
The Lighting the Path Yoga and Meditation Intensives are transformative 2.5-hour sessions designed to deepen your yoga practice while fostering mindfulness and emotional well-being. These intensives blend guided meditation, breathwork, and dynamic yoga asana practice to provide a holistic approach to self-discovery and personal growth.
Who is this for?
These intensives are for anyone looking to deepen their yoga practice, whether you’re a intermediate or seasoned practitioner. Whether you're seeking physical challenge, emotional healing, or mental clarity, this experience will help you cultivate greater self-awareness and presence on and off the mat. It's also perfect for those interested in exploring the intersection of yoga, meditation, and personal transformation.
What will you be doing?
Each 2.5-hour intensive is thoughtfully crafted to provide a holistic yoga experience:
30 min: Begin with a guided meditation to center the body and mind.
10-min: Intentions setting and Pranayama (breathwork) to enhance focus and energy flow.
110 min: Dynamic Vinyasa flow yoga practice designed to build strength, flexibility, and deepen the connection between body and breath.

Pete Guinosso
Pete Guinosso (E-RYT 500) is an internationally recognized yoga teacher who helps students connect with their hearts. A “teacher of teachers,” Pete was one of the most beloved teachers at the San Francisco Bay Area’s premier studio chain, Yoga Tree, for over 14 years. His gentle guidance and intuitive assists allow students of all levels to step out of their comfort zones and find their own authentic path in the practice. Pete’s classes offer strong, vigorous sequencing grounded in the breath and intention, and always leave room for playfulness and fun.
Drawing from his years as a scientist, Pete approaches his practice with a sense of curiosity and wonder. He also draws from what initially brought him to the yoga mat: over twenty-five years of running, cycling, and competitive sports. His light-hearted exploration of going deeper on a path that is both physical and spiritual has created a thriving community of yogis in the San Francisco Bay area and around the world.
Inspired by his love of travel and the outdoors, Pete offers a wide range of yoga adventures each year, around the world and close to home. Motivated by his love of community he partnered with his dear friend Nasiem Sanjideh to create Green Yogi Telegraph studio. A place where he, and other teachers, share yoga and meditation with the Bay Area yoga community. His passion to guide students into their role as skilled, authentic yoga teachers and healers led him to create his signature Lighting the Path teacher training. Pete tours internationally for workshops, festivals, trainings and retreats.
